What is the Old School Blues strain?

Old School Blues is a hybrid cannabis strain with up to 24.0% THC, known for its relaxed effects and berry and citrus flavor profile.

Old School Blues is a modern hybrid cannabis strain that pays homage to classic cannabis genetics while incorporating contemporary breeding techniques. The strain was developed to capture the nostalgic qualities of traditional cannabis varieties while offering improved consistency and potency. Breeders sought to create a plant that would appeal to both experienced cannabis enthusiasts seeking familiar effects and newer users looking for reliable, well-balanced genetics.

The strain typically produces medium-sized plants with dense, resinous buds that display a distinctive color palette. The flowers often feature deep green foliage with occasional purple hues that emerge under cooler temperatures, complemented by vibrant orange pistils and a generous coating of trichomes. The visual appeal is enhanced by the strain's tendency to develop colorful expressions, particularly during the final weeks of flowering.

How do you grow Old School Blues?

Old School Blues is considered a moderately difficult strain to cultivate, suitable for growers with some experience. The plants typically flower in 8-10 weeks indoors, with outdoor harvests occurring in mid to late October in northern hemisphere climates. Indoor yields average 400-500 grams per square meter, while outdoor plants can produce 500-600 grams per plant under optimal conditions.

The strain adapts well to both indoor and outdoor cultivation but prefers a controlled environment for optimal expression. Plants tend to remain medium in height, usually reaching 100-150 cm indoors and 150-200 cm outdoors. Old School Blues responds well to training techniques like topping and low-stress training to manage height and improve light penetration.

Special considerations include maintaining stable temperatures during flowering to encourage color development and prevent stress. The plants have moderate nutrient requirements but can be sensitive to overfeeding. Proper airflow is important to prevent mold in the dense buds, particularly in humid environments. The strain shows good resistance to common pests and diseases when grown in optimal conditions.

What does Old School Blues taste and smell like?

Old School Blues features a flavor profile of berry, citrus, earthy, pine, woody. The dominant terpenes are Myrcene and Caryophyllene, which contribute to its distinctive aroma.
